back to the food
they are having set lunch, with any main course ordered, add only RM 1 to get soup of the day and also a glass of ice lemon tea..
so we opt for the set lunch

the soup of the day: leek and potato soup
its not to be say over creamy, pretty good consistency and the taste of leek was pretty strong..this will be real comfort food during the rainy days (but its been freaking HOT lately)..it comes with a slice of homemade garlic bread..nothing to shout about there


chloe main course: grilled garoupa with smashed dill potatoes and long beans..accompanied with grain mustard sauce if i'm not mistaken..i first ate this when my housemate tapao for me and i finish everything all by myself..the fish was done properly and the accompanied sauce and potatoes were pretty addictive..

this is mine: pan-seared salmon with marinated couscous and tomato confit ..i seldom eat grilled or cooked salmon at restaurant coz they tend to be disappointing as its always overcooked..when this arrived, it seems that way too..as it looks a bit tad dry, but it was still coral pink inside and flaky too..and i always love my salmon skin crisp..its all there for me..and the couscous was yummy yummy...very flavorful..i do hope its a bigger portion of couscous..hihi


fishball maincourse: fish n chips (beer battered)..fish used was the catch of the day, a local fish where i barely remember its name..i had pretty high hope on this..the fish inside was still nice..slightly i mean slightly dry but with a dash of malt vinegar..its still yummy yum..the beer battered was ermmmm...its crispy but not light enough as normal beer battered..compared to magnificent fish, i would prefer magnificent fish..oops
